used gal pipe to make racks under the house. You could easily make the free standing and use the frame to add a roof
Been waiting for a post like this to share my new rack.
I had a new deck built and wanted somewhere easily accessible to store my toys.
Timber verticals and 20mm steel tube with plastic sleeves.
Works a treat.

Something I slapped together and works really well just using 50 mm pvc pipe for the rack and some second hand patio frame that a family member was about to throw away from a recent reno..
Racks made by drilling into 90 mm wood and banging in 20mm galvo pipe fix to wall. Photo up side down.
Here's my version. Under-house storage will ruin your board cover over time. Boat rollers! Works better than expected. Lots of control over rolling the board in and out.

I like my boards up and out of the way. 50mm seat belt webbing from Clark rubber, bit of water pipe and some pool noodle, easy.
I store my boards out of the covers and deck down, keeps them dried out and ensures the planing surface is in perfect condition.
